Jerry Carlson
Energy Maintenance Operation Coordinator
Jerry Carlson started his maintenance career in 1962 with the US military, where he received training on heavy equipment, cranes, road graders, dozers, scrapers, semi tractors, and smaller vehicles. He was in the service for two years.
After leaving the military Jerry worked in the construction field for 10 years, maintaining heavy-duty construction equipment. In 1974 he started to work for Energy West Mining Company and worked there for 25 years in a maintenance management role. Jerry managed the maintenance and servicing of underground and surface equipment, and maintained equipment in a manner to meet all federal and state safety requirements.
He also managed various systems associated with mining operations such as water treatment plants, high-pressure pumping systems, electrical systems, and large ventilation fans.
Jerry retired from Energy West in 1998 and from 1998 to 2006 he had been designing, purchasing and installing solar power systems.
